Default Sugar Babe

Here is my take on this traditional best known for the version done by the great Mance Liscomb. This is loosely based on an arrangement by Valerie Turner in her recent book, Country Blues, Guitar Basics. I'm a beginner at fingerpicking and I highly recommend this book to anyone else just getting started.

Thanks Kerbie! Maybe I've graduated to novice! I started with Mark Hanson's books at the beginning of the year, and also used some of Toby Walker's and Woody Mann's materials. These were a great start, but I was really stalled until I started private lessons a couple of months ago, which has made a big difference in improving my technique.

I'm still working on Hanson's Key to the Kingdom--and even with your kind assistance on that tune, it still might be a multi-year project
